  • Toyo Celsius Sport

    Headquartered in Japan and founded in 1945, Toyo is a popular tire brand and offers tires for passenger cars, light trucks, SUVs, CUVs, cargo vans, and commercial vehicles. The tire manufacturer offers a long line-up of tires in various categories that include summer, all-season, all-weather, winter, highway, all-terrain, off-road, performance, and competition.

    The Toyo Celsius Sport is the manufacturer’s all-weather tire that’s designed for use on high-performance luxury cars, CUVs, and SUVs. The tire is engineered to deliver superior traction in changing weather conditions and is also Three Peak Mountain Snowflake certified, which signifies its excellent capabilities to perform on snow, slush, and ice-covered surfaces. The advanced technologies utilized in making the Celsius Sport ensure precise handling and optimum driving comfort, and its refined looks can keep the enthusiasts engaged with the attractive design.

    Features and Benefits

    An all-weather tire is a true year-round performer as it comes with the capabilities of all-season and winter tires. The Toyo Celsius Sport is exactly the same and it comes with elements to serve in both dry and wet conditions like a typical all-season tire, and is also Three Peak Mountain Snowflake certified, which signifies its optimal performance in winter weather conditions. Let’s take a look at its features in detail:

    • Better winter traction – The Celsius Sport comes with an all-weather tread design that features high-density sipes and zigzag-shaped tread blocks that boost winter traction. The specialized silica compound of this tire maintains flexibility in cold climates and ensures better winter performance. The multi-wave sipes on the tread improve snow traction and the traction bars present in the grooves enhance the tire’s snow-biting capability for improved snow traction.
    • Superior wet and dry traction – The interlocking multi-wave sipes and balance of siping density provide excellent wet and dry traction. Similarly, the advanced silica compound provides a better grip on wet and dry surfaces.
    • Solid aquaplaning resistance – The wider grooves present on the tread easily disperse water from the tread area for improved wet traction and reduce chances of aquaplaning.
    • Longer service life – The tread of the Celsius Sport is optimized for increased service life and features reinforced casing construction for better durability. This construction helps in evenly distributing the contact pressure while accelerating, braking, and cornering and increases the tire’s service life. The multi-wave sipes of the tire also minimize irregular wear and promote increased service life alongside offering a smooth and quiet ride.
    • Enhanced braking efficiency – The advanced silica-based tread compound of the Celsius Sport is engineered to provide a better grip, especially when you drive on wet and ice-covered roads. This compound assists in bringing the vehicle to a halt in a lesser time and enhances braking efficiency. Likewise, the multi-wave sipes and grooves with traction bars, and the increased number of biting edges on shoulder blocks and ribs reduce the braking distance of the vehicle.
    • Superior steering responsiveness and handling – The stiffer sidewalls, high tensile steel belts, and high hardness bead filler of the Toyo Celsius Sport improve the steering responsiveness and handling.

    Toyo offers a limited manufacturer tread life warranty of 60,000 miles on V- and W-rated Celsius Sport tires, and its Y-rated tires are backed by 40,000 miles tread life warranty.

    Pros and Cons

    So, is the Toyo Celsius Sport a suitable choice for you, or should you buy some other tire? Let’s go over the pros and cons of this before we discuss our verdict in the end.

    • Three Peak Mountain Snowflake certified
    • Better handling and stability than competitors
    • Good performance in wet and winter conditions
    • More affordable than other premium tires in the segment
    • Superior braking performance on snow and ice
    • Offers comfortable ride quality

    Toyo makes a good claim about the Celsius Sport’s performance, however, some of its shortcomings might divert the buyers and make them buy some other tire:

    • Dry weather handling, cornering, and performance aren’t the best in the segment
    • Noise levels are higher at high speeds than the peers
    • Not the best bet when it comes to longevity
    • Fuel-efficiency scores aren’t as good as most competitors

    SimpleTire’s view on Toyo Celsius Sport tires

    If you need a reasonably priced tire that’s better than a typical all-season tire and performs better, especially in wet and winter weather conditions, the Three Peak Mountain Snowflake certified Toyo Celsius Sport can be a great choice. Its handling and stability scores are better than most competitors, however in dry conditions it might not be the best performer for your high-end sedan, CUV, or SUV. It has tread elements that provide better wet and snow traction and its braking performance in wet and winter weather is also admirable.

    The rides are very comfortable with vibrations being very well absorbed and not passed to the cabin, however, noise levels are higher while driving at high speeds. It isn’t among the top fuel-efficient all-weather tires, therefore, don’t expect it to reduce the fuel consumption of your vehicle. Similarly, it isn’t the one that’s best known for longevity.

    The Toyo Celsius Sport competes with other all-weather tires like the General Altimax 365AW, Nokian WR G4, Goodyear Assurance WeatherReady, Firestone Weathergrip, and Bridgestone Weatherpeak.
